24 December 2015
Incident Code
CS158a
Location
منبج, Manbij, Aleppo, Syria
In an incident previously not tracked by Airwars, the Coalition later confirmed the injuries of two civilians near Manbij, Syria. Their June 2019 civilian casualty report noted: "Coalition aircraft conducted an airstrike against Daesh terrorists. Regrettably, two civilians were unintentionally wounded due to their proximity to the strike." The Coalition provided Airwars with the location…

Incident Date
7 December 2015
Incident Code
CS154
Location
الهول, Al Hawl, Al Hassakah, Syria
As many as 47 civilians were reported killed and 17 injured in an alleged US Apache helicopter and fast jet attack on the village of al Khan near al Hawl. Locals were involved in an altercation with Islamic State militants according to McClatchy, with Coalition aircraft attacking a convoy of reinforcements as they entered the…

Incident Date
26 November 2015
Incident Codes
CS152 RS0194
Location
الخفسة, Khafsa, Aleppo, Syria
Seven civilians were killed and several injured in an alleged Russian, Assad regime or Coalition airstrikes on Al Khafasa. According to Shaam News Network, significant damage was caused to a water purification plant in the village, after seven raids. It said the plant provided water to most of the Aleppo neighbourhoods. Incident Date
27 September 2015
Incident Code
CS130
Location
السلخة, Jala'a (Al-Salakha), Deir Ezzor, Syria
France’s first air strike in Syria was alleged to have killed at least 30 child soldiers of Islamic State, according to reports. The attack – which France later declared was a five-hour raid by multiple aircraft on a ‘Daesh training camp’ – targeted among other sites a palm grove at Al Shalkha, near the town…
